    A little tidbit from Rivals.com:

    Gillispie will bring to Lexington an impressive resume for building something from nothing. At Texas-El Paso, the coach improved a team from 6-24 to 24-8 the very next season. During his first season at Texas A&M in 2005, Gillispie inherited a 7-21 team that finished 21-10.

    This past season, Texas A&M finished 22-9 and advanced to the NCAA Sweet 16. Ironically, his last victory this season was an NCAA Tournament win over Louisville at Lexington's Rupp Arena. He is 67-25 in his last three seasons, including a 49-6 mark in home games.
    And...

    Gillispie, 47, is a native of Graford, Texas, and is regarded as a tireless recruiter whose classes have been among the top 15 the past three years. He has spent most of his high school and college coaching career in the Lone Star State. A notable stint outside Texas were the years he served as an assistant to current Kansas head coach Bill Self during his time at Tulsa and Illinois.

    As WKYT has just interviewed Billy Gillispie prior to the actual press conference, thought you might like to hear a few tidbits:

    -Gillispie says that the UK basketball coaching job is "one of the best jobs--not just in basketball--but in all of sports"

    On his offense:

    -"I like the three point attack, but the current players will determine the style of play"

    -UK "now has backcourt players who have the ability to attack with the basketball"

    -UK "will play as fast of an offensive style that their abilities will allow."

    -UK's Frontcourt "will be extremely young and he cannot wait to finish up the recruiting in this area. We have work to do in this area. I will start as soon as this interview is over."

    On Texas A&M prized recruit DeAndre Jordan playing at UK, he was tight-lipped:

    -"You will have to talk to him about that.."

    -"He will be a great player at A&M"

    -"I am sure that his future lies at A&M"

    On his propensity for program turnarounds:

    -"Players enabled all of my turnarounds at other schools. Good character comes from examples set at the coaching level, but talent is irreplacable"

    On the pressure at coaching at UK:

    "It would be hard to coach more than 24 hours per day. That's what I do now. I know that probably isn't right--but that's the way I do it."

    "My job here is to cut down nets. Period. I knew that when I took the job."
